AFL Announces Snoop Dogg as Headlining Act for 2025 Grand Final Day Entertainment
The Australian Football League (AFL) has confirmed that iconic American rapper Snoop Dogg will headline the entertainment for the 2025 grand final day on Saturday, September 27, at the Melbourne Cricket Ground.
The 53-year-old music legend, known for hits like “Drop It Like It’s Hot,” will bring his signature energy to the AFL’s biggest event, following in the footsteps of previous performers such as Katy Perry, The Killers, Robbie Williams, and Meat Loaf.

This is not Snoop Dogg’s first time performing in Australia, having toured the country several times and performed at prominent music festivals.
His most recent notable performances include the 2022 Super Bowl half-time show and the Paris Olympics closing ceremony.
